Calories in Organic Banana Whole Food Powder

📏 Serving Size: 1 Serving (10.0g)

🧪 Nutrition Facts

Amount Per Serving
  • Calories 35.0
  • Total Fat 0.2 g
  • Saturated Fat 0.1 g
  • Cholesterol 0.0 mg
  • Sodium 0.0 mg
  • Potassium 149.0 mg
  • Total Carbohydrate 8.8 g
  • Dietary Fiber 1.0 g
  • Sugars 4.7 g
  • Protein 0.4 g

💬 Nutrition Q&A: Organic Banana Whole Food Powder

Is Organic Banana Whole Food Powder good for weight loss?

This powder is quite low in calories at 35 per 10g serving, making it easy to incorporate without significantly impacting your daily intake. However, it's mostly carbs with minimal protein, so it works best as part of a meal rather than as a standalone snack if weight loss is your goal.

Is Organic Banana Whole Food Powder a good snack for kids?

Kids generally enjoy banana flavor, and the natural sweetness (4.7g sugar per serving) makes it appealing without added sugars. It mixes easily into smoothies, oatmeal, or yogurt for a quick breakfast addition.

What diets does Organic Banana Whole Food Powder suit?

It suits vegan, vegetarian, paleo, and whole-food-focused diets well. The single-ingredient nature makes it compatible with most clean-eating approaches.

What does Organic Banana Whole Food Powder pair well with for a balanced meal?

Combine it with protein sources like Greek yogurt, nut butter, or protein powder to balance the carbs. It also works well mixed into oatmeal, smoothie bowls, or paired with nuts and seeds for added healthy fats and protein.

How does Organic Banana Whole Food Powder fit into a balanced diet?

The powder provides quick carbs and a modest amount of potassium (149mg), making it useful for post-workout recovery or as a smoothie base. Pair it with protein and healthy fats to create a more complete nutritional profile, since it's relatively light on those macronutrients on its own.
